桌面如何复制到VPS(VPS是什么?先了解一下)
卡尔云官网
www.kaeryun.com
在当今数字化浪潮中,虚拟化技术已经成为现代IT基础设施的核心,VPS(虚拟专用服务器,Virtual Private Server)作为一种轻量级的虚拟化解决方案,正在被越来越多的人所采用,对于那些不熟悉虚拟化技术的新手来说,如何将本地电脑上的文件复制到VPS上,可能是一个让人困惑的问题。
别担心!本文将带您一步步了解如何在虚拟化环境中进行文件复制操作,同时确保数据安全和高效。
什么是VPS?
VPS,全称是Virtual Private Server,中文翻译为“虚拟专用服务器”,是一种基于虚拟化技术的服务器类型,与物理服务器不同,VPS通过软件模拟出多台独立的服务器,用户可以为每台虚拟服务器分配独立的资源(如CPU、内存、存储等),VPS通常运行在高性能的物理服务器上,但用户无需管理物理服务器,只需通过Web界面或命令行工具进行操作。
为什么要复制文件到VPS?
在虚拟化环境中复制文件到VPS有以下几个原因:
- 数据隔离性:虚拟化技术确保了不同虚拟机之间的数据隔离,避免数据冲突。
- 资源利用率:虚拟化可以提高服务器资源利用率,因为多用户可以共享同一台物理服务器。
- 安全性:虚拟化通常伴随着强大的安全机制,如虚拟防火墙、加密传输等,确保数据安全。
- 测试环境:开发人员可以通过VPS快速创建测试环境,无需依赖物理服务器。
如何在虚拟化环境中复制文件到VPS?
以下是一个详细的步骤指南,帮助您完成文件复制操作。
步骤1:准备工具
为了在虚拟化环境中复制文件,您需要以下工具:
- 虚拟化管理工具:如VMware Workstation、VirtualBox、Hyper-V(Windows自带)、KVM(Linux自带)。
- 本地电脑:用于存放和管理文件。
- 目标VPS:即您需要将文件复制到的虚拟机。
步骤2:连接到VPS
具体连接方法取决于您使用的虚拟化工具,以下是一些通用操作:
使用VMware连接到VPS
- 打开VMware Workstation。
- 点击菜单栏中的“文件” -> “Open Session”。
- 浏览目标VPS的远程服务器地址(如
vm.example.com
)。 - 连接到VPS。
使用VirtualBox连接到VPS
- 打开VirtualBox。
- 点击菜单栏中的“Options” -> “Configure Remote Host”。
- 在“Host Name”中输入目标VPS的IP地址。
- 点击“Apply”保存配置。
- 连接到VPS。
使用KVM(Linux)
- 打开终端。
- 输入以下命令,将本地电脑连接到远程服务器:
ssh -L 1234:vm.example.com:2222 user@vm.example.com
ssh
:SSH命令。-L 1234:vm.example.com:2222
:本地端口1234映射到远程服务器的22端口(SSH默认端口)。user@vm.example.com
:SSH用户名和远程服务器用户名。2222
:本地SSH端口。
- 输入密码,然后按回车。
- 进入VPS环境。
步骤3:复制文件到VPS
您已经成功连接到VPS,可以开始复制文件了。
使用文件夹直接复制
- 在本地电脑中找到需要复制的文件夹。
- 右键点击该文件夹,选择“复制”(Windows)或“Choose All Items and Copy”(Mac)。
- 打开剪贴板,右键点击,选择“粘贴”(Windows)或“Paste”(Mac)。
- 在VPS上创建一个新文件夹(右键点击空白处,选择“新建” > “文件夹”)。
- 将剪贴板中的文件夹拖放或双击打开,VPS上的新文件夹中即可看到复制的文件。
使用命令行工具复制
如果您更熟悉命令行操作,可以使用以下命令在本地电脑和VPS上复制文件:
# 在本地电脑上复制文件到剪贴板 cp /path/to/local/file.txt /path/to/cutboard # 在VPS上创建新文件夹 mkdir /path/to/vps/file # 将剪贴板中的文件粘贴到VPS文件夹 cp /path/to/cutboard/file.txt /path/to/vps/file.txt
使用虚拟化工具批量复制
如果您需要批量复制文件,可以使用虚拟化工具中的剪切和粘贴功能:
- 在虚拟化工具中打开文件夹。
- 右键点击并选择“复制”(Windows)或“Copy All”(Mac)。
- 在VPS上创建新文件夹。
- 将文件夹拖放或双击打开,文件会批量复制到VPS。
步骤4:验证复制结果
复制完成后,建议您验证一下文件是否正确复制到VPS上。
检查文件是否存在
在VPS上,您可以使用以下命令检查文件是否存在:
ls -l /path/to/vps/file.txt
如果文件是文本文件,可以打开它查看内容:
cat /path/to/vps/file.txt
检查文件权限
确保文件在VPS上具有正确的权限:
chmod 755 /path/to/vps/file.txt
常见问题
问题1:文件复制后,VPS上的文件看起来和本地电脑上的文件有什么不同?
这是因为剪切板中的文件夹可能没有完全复制到VPS上,请确保您在复制时选择了“复制整个文件夹”或“复制所有项目”。
问题2:复制文件后,VPS上的文件路径和本地电脑不同,怎么办?
这是正常的,因为VPS上的文件路径是基于其虚拟化环境的,您可以在VPS上使用ls
命令查看文件路径。
问题3:复制文件后,VPS上的文件无法打开,提示权限不足。
请检查文件权限,使用chmod 755
或其他权限调整命令,确保文件在VPS上具有适当的权限。
复制文件到VPS是一个简单而有用的技能,可以帮助您更高效地管理虚拟化环境,通过以上步骤,您可以轻松地将本地电脑上的文件复制到VPS上,并确保数据安全和完整性,希望本文的指导对您有所帮助!
卡尔云官网
www.kaeryun.com